从 ngbDropdownToggle 中删除小箭头

Remove little arrow from ngbDropdownToggle

如何在 ng-bootstrap 中 remove/hide ngbDropdownToggle 图标右侧的小箭头?

以下示例:https://ng-bootstrap.github.io/#/components/dropdown/examples

我的代码:

<ul class="navbar-nav ml-1">
  <li ngbDropdown class="nav-item">
    <a class="nav-link" ngbDropdownToggle>
      <svg xmlns="http://www.w3.org/2000/svg" width="32" height="32" fill="currentColor" class="bi bi-three-dots-vertical" viewBox="0 0 16 16">
        <path d="M9.5 13a1.5 1.5 0 1 1-3 0 1.5 1.5 0 0 1 3 0zm0-5a1.5 1.5 0 1 1-3 0 1.5 1.5 0 0 1 3 0zm0-5a1.5 1.5 0 1 1-3 0 1.5 1.5 0 0 1 3 0z"/>
      </svg>
    </a>
  </li>
</ul>

谢谢。

首先使用 ngbDropdownToggle 向元素添加自定义 class 或 id。比你可以添加这个 CSS.

.custom-class-or-id:after {
    content: none !important;
}

这将删除 ,auto-added'' 箭头图标。